Statute of limitations

A lawsuit against negligent asbestos producers must be filed within a specific timeframe, known as the statute of limitations. As soon as a victim or a family member learns they suffer from an asbestos-related disease, the clock starts ticking.

A successful asbestos lawsuit could provide a victim or loved family members for their losses, including medical bills, home care costs, lost wages, lost quality of life, and funeral and burial expenses. Mesothelioma sufferers may also be eligible for compensation for mental anguish and pain and loss of consortium.

In certain states the statute of limitations can begin ticking when a person first develops symptoms of an asbestos attorney-related illness like mesothelioma, lung cancer, or asbestosis. As mesothelioma can take decades to manifest, many asbestos victims are not aware of their diagnosis until after the statute of limitation has expired. Therefore, it is essential to speak with an asbestos lawyer as soon as possible.

Asbestos litigation is a complex area, and several factors can affect the statute of limitations. For example, the location of the asbestos exposure or employer can determine the state's statute of limitation that applies to a claim. In addition, victims may have been diagnosed with several asbestos-related diseases, which can cause different statutes of limitations to run simultaneously.

It is essential to consult with an asbestos lawyer to ensure that you don't miss out on the deadline to file an action. An experienced attorney will assist you in deciding which legal option is the best for your situation and will work hard to reach a fair resolution. If no suitable agreement is reached, they will be ready to go to trial.

Asbestos victims might also think about filing a claim for compensation with an asbestos trust fund. These funds are set aside by businesses who once produced asbestos-containing products to pay the medical expenses of victims and compensation for their losses as well as other damages. Your asbestos lawyer will be able to determine if your claim could be placed in an asbestos trust fund and help you in completing the process.

People who were exposed to asbestos on the job are at risk of developing a variety of lung diseases and illnesses, including mesothelioma. Exposure can be found on ships and bases, power plants, shipyard repair, construction, and other industries. Workers who worked with pipefitting, insulation, boiler making ships, shipbuilding, or heating systems are at risk of asbestos exposure. Families of workers in these industries could also be at risk of mesothelioma.

Asbestos sufferers can sue people who put them at risk of exposure, like manufacturers, equipment makers, and employers. Asbestos attorneys will investigate your case and pinpoint the defendants. They will also collect evidence to show that the responsible parties were negligent in causing the illness. Once they have the necessary information, they'll make a civil suit before the deadline in your state.

To qualify for a mesothelioma settlement, it is necessary to provide complete documentation of the diagnosis and your experience with asbestos. This includes medical records, employment records and witness statements. Mesothelioma attorneys work with specialists who will examine these records and make sure they are as robust as possible to support a lawsuit.

A knowledgeable asbestos lawyer will begin the process of bringing a lawsuit by drafting a document referred to as a complaint. The document, also known as a plea, lays out the legal reasons for the lawsuit and names asbestos companies as defendants. The document also includes an inventory of all the damages and injuries.

In many states, there is a statute of limitations which sets a deadline for asbestos lawsuits. Your lawyer will be able to inform you of the deadlines in your state to ensure that you don't miss any crucial dates. They will also discuss the various options for compensation, such as workers compensation and VA benefits.

After the pleading has been filed, your lawyer will conduct additional research to support your case and gather evidence. This could include interviewing your coworkers, examining the employment history you have and searching for asbestos companies that could be accountable for your exposure.

In addition your lawyer can assist you file a claim with asbestos trust funds that were set up by bankrupt asbestos companies. These funds can assist you to get compensation without having to go to trial.
